1. The Classic 90s Flannel Layer
There is something so nostalgic and comforting about a soft flannel shirt. It’s the ultimate "effortless" piece that adds an instant cool factor to any basic look.
Outfit Pieces
- Oversized plaid flannel shirt
- Basic white cotton t-shirt
- Vintage light-wash straight-leg jeans
- Classic canvas sneakers or ankle boots
Styling Tips
- Leave the flannel unbuttoned for a relaxed, layered vibe.
- Roll up the sleeves slightly to show off some wrist jewelry.
- Tuck in the white tee to define your waistline.
2. Oversized Cashmere & Silk Midi Skirt
This look is all about the contrast of textures. The heavy, cozy knit of the cashmere paired with the light, airy silk creates a sophisticated silhouette that works for brunch or dinner.
Outfit Pieces
- Oversized cream cashmere sweater
- Champagne or tan silk midi skirt
- Brown leather ankle boots
- Minimalist gold hoop earrings
Styling Tips
- Do a "French tuck" with the sweater to keep the look from being too bulky.
- Pair with pointed-toe boots to elongate your legs.

4. Monochromatic Neutral Knit Set
If you want to feel like you are wearing pajamas but look like a million bucks, a monochromatic knit set is your best friend. It’s the epitome of cozy chic.
Outfit Pieces
- Beige knit wide-leg trousers
- Matching oversized beige knit sweater
- Cream-colored slippers or loafers
- Delicate layered necklaces
Styling Tips
- Stick to one color family for a cohesive, expensive-looking outfit.
- Add a structured bag to make the look feel more "out-and-about" and less "lounging-at-home."

Styling Tips for Effortless Chic
Creating an "effortless" look actually takes a little bit of strategy! Here are some general rules to keep in mind when putting together your fall outfits:
- Layer with Purpose: Don't just pile things on. Balance a bulky top with a slimmer bottom, or vice versa. This creates visual interest and prevents you from looking overwhelmed by your outfit.
- Mix Your Textures: Combining different fabrics like silk, wool, leather, and denim is the secret to a high-end look. When you mix textures, it shows that you have intentionally put thought into your outfit.
- Stick to a Palette: Choosing a cohesive color palette (like neutrals or earth tones) makes mixing and matching so much easier. It also creates a more sophisticated, polished appearance.
- Focus on One Statement: If you have a bold coat or a massive scarf, keep the rest of the outfit simple to avoid looking overwhelmed. Let one piece be the star of the show.
- Don't Forget the Details: A simple belt, a gold necklace, or a well-chosen bag can transform a basic outfit into a "look." Details matter and show that you have put thought into your appearance.
